Three U.S. agencies have reported aggressive AI distillation by Chinese companies. The method makes it possible to reduce the cost of creating models.

On Tuesday, representatives of U.S. agencies responsible for cybersecurity and law enforcement accused Chinese companies operating in the field of artificial intelligence of "aggressive, industrial-scale distillation activity." This was stated in a joint statement by three U.S. agencies, UNN reports, citing Reuters.

The publication notes that distillation is the process of training more compact AI models using the outputs of larger and more expensive models; this method is used to reduce the cost of creating new artificial intelligence tools.
